A man who crashed his car under the influence of drugs has been put on probation.
26-year-old Ashley Robert Gardner appeared before Deputy High Bailiff Rachael Braidwood, and admitted drug-driving and possessing ecstasy.
The court heard he was three times over the limit for cocaine and four times the ecstasy limit after his Ford Focus ended up on its roof at Fisher's Hill on December 30.
He was banned from driving for three years and put on probation for two years.
